Pepsi T20 Boom - Grand Finale: Cosmos vs Hurricanes - April 28, 2013
First topic message reminder :
So here we are for the final match of T20 Boom and we have 2 best teams of Cricket World who will face each other to be crowned as new T20 Boom Champions. On one side we have Cosmos who knocked the hosts in Semis while we have Hurricanes who were successful to beat Defending Champions World Dominators quite comfortabley. This is for the first time Hurricanes are in Finale. Can they beat the Cosmos and become the new T20 Boom Champions or will Cosmos bring sorrow for Hurricanes and win yet another big tournament?
Cosmos were able to move into Finals yet again after defeating Thunder Strikers in semi finals by just 12 runs. They will be quite happy with their batting but still they have to do many changes in their lineup especially in their middle order but after buying some players from Thunder Strikers, their middle order is also looking really dangerous. Players like Viresh, Hussey, Dhoni and Watto will try their best to create problems for Hurricanes' bowlers on this dry pitch.
Cosmos has the brilliant bowling lineup. They are economical and at times very dangerous but this pitch will rarely support their bowlers as Hurricanes have dangerous sloggers in their lineup. If they get some quick wickets, they can definitely create some pressure on Hurricanes. Bowlers like Steyn, Vettori and Broad can do it for Cosmos.
Can they win another big tournament tonight?
Hurricanes are in best form as they move to finale after crushing Dominators in Semi Finals. Hurricanes have performed quite well in this T20 Boom but still they have to work on their weaknesses. They always struggle to score low totals. They must save their wickets when required. With new players like Rishabh and Shakib joining their side, can they make some difference?
Hurricanes have the best bowling unit and now they got another spin wizard Shakib al Hasan who was so good in Semi Finals. He was the one who got all wickets against Cosmos for Thunder Strikers while he got 2 wickets in last match as well. Also other bowlers are performing brilliantly especially Sourav and Chicken Boy Trent Johnston.
With their deadly bowling lineup, can they create some problems for Cosmos and win their first major title?
